Nota
L'accés a aquesta pàgina requereix autorització. Podeu provar d'iniciar la sessió o de canviar els directoris.
L'accés a aquesta pàgina requereix autorització. Podeu provar de canviar els directoris.
'enumeración': no se permite la declaración adelantada de un tipo Enum
Observaciones
El compilador ya no admite la declaración adelantada de una enumeración administrada.
No se permite la declaración adelantada de un tipo de enumeración en /Za.
Ejemplo
En el ejemplo siguiente se genera la advertencia C2599:
// C2599.cpp
// compile with: /clr /c
enum class Status; // C2599
enum class Status2 { stop2, hold2, go2};
ref struct MyStruct {
// Delete the following line to resolve.
Status m_status;
Status2 m_status2; // OK
};
enum class Status { stop, hold, go };